Output 3901d31a7bd1ff57ad26499a0f3debd1fd4fd91cbe606e090918fe8433e144f2:0

value
310801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daaa5d3413c36d19bc3d2667d6ee3888c71234d1 OP_EQUAL
address
3MdDKTzsdZS9118Q3xkZfWGSzV28E1vVNH
transaction
3901d31a7bd1ff57ad26499a0f3debd1fd4fd91cbe606e090918fe8433e144f2
confirmations
26158
spent
true